					<description>Hi wajima-san,
Yes you're right, these second phrases are not part of the examples sentences and so are not in the lesson notes.
But here are the sentences and translations for the ones from this video:

lonely and moping, moping and lonely: 一人　うじうじ。うじうじ、一人。
madder and sadder, yelling and complaining: 怒り、あきれ、大声で文句を言っている
screaming and trembling, panicking and screaming: 叫んでは震え、おびえては叫ぶ。
tapping his fingers, tapping his feet:	指をコツコツ。足をコツコツ。
checking his watch, waiting impatiently: 時計をちらり、イライラと待っている

I hope this helps!
